The water crisis is one of the greatest human, environmental, economic and financial challenges of our time. No person or business, no matter the industry, can survive without clean water — and that supply is dwindling and in danger. Scientists predict by 2030, global water demand will more than double supply.

For example, in Australia, the country’s largest agribusiness, Graincorp, saw its earnings decline by about half in 2018 due to a poor harvest caused by drought in the eastern half of the country. But too much water is also a major financial risk. Flooding in the Mississippi River Basin in 2019 submerged millions of farm acres of corn and soy, triggering a drop in stock prices in the meat industry and other agricultural sectors.

The future of water commitments: 3 key aspects
1. Create a net-positive water impact
It is no longer enough for companies to just reduce water use or eliminate their own pollution. Companies must focus on becoming "resource positive" — giving back more than they take from the planet — in order to outweigh their negative impacts of water and ensure a sustainable global water supply.
Some companies are already working to create a new movement towards water positivity across the economy. Tech giant Microsoft just made a new pledge to be "water-positive" by 2030, committing to replenish all the water it consumes. It is joined by Gap Inc. Given that it takes hundreds of gallons of water to make a pair of jeans, the company has承诺的水阳性冲击on areas of high water stress by 2050.

2.确保人类的水权
Companies must help to protect the human right to water. Companies can do their part by allocating resources and developing policies that promote increased community access to clean water and sanitation.
More corporate sustainability initiatives are recognizing the importance of human rights in a water commitment: theCEO Water Mandate, a pledge signed by major companies such as Anheuser Busch, Cargill and Dow Chemical, places the goal to "recognize the human right to safe drinking water and sanitation" among other steps toward water stewardship.

By placing workers and communities that feel the impacts of water stress most acutely front and center, companies can make sure that their water programs promote a more just and inclusive approach to a water-secure future.
